Etymology

[edit]

Inherited from Vulgar Latin *arbuciu, from Latin arbuteus (of the strawberry tree), from arbutus (strawberry tree). Compare French arbousier, Occitan arboça.

Pronunciation

[edit]

Noun

[edit]

arboç m (plural arboços)

  1. strawberry tree
